When weighing the options of Renting versus Buying Entry-Level Property in Boksburg, it is essential to comprehend the recent dramatic fluctuations within the property market, especially concerning entry-level homes. As it stands, the average price range for these properties typically lies between R800,000 and R1,200,000; however, these values can differ significantly based on specific neighbourhood characteristics and the overall condition of the properties in question. Several key factors contributing to these price variations include:

  • Economic Conditions: The overall state of the national economy significantly influences buyer confidence and market affordability, directly affecting the number of individuals capable of investing in property.
  • Interest Rates: Variations in interest rates set by the South African Reserve Bank have a direct impact on mortgage repayment amounts, thus shaping buyers’ purchasing decisions.
  • Supply and Demand: A surge in demand for entry-level homes can lead to price increases, while an oversupply may cause stagnation or declines in property values.
  • Location: The proximity of properties to essential amenities, educational institutions, and transport links plays a crucial role in determining property values and their appeal to prospective buyers.
  • Market Sentiment: General consumer attitudes towards the property market can heavily influence pricing trends and buyer behaviours.

Understanding these dynamics is vital for potential buyers and investors keen to navigate the Boksburg property landscape effectively. This knowledge empowers individuals to make informed decisions in their real estate pursuits, positioning them to capitalise on market opportunities as they arise.

Vital Financial Considerations for Property Buyers and Renters

Investigating Financial Aspects of Renting Versus Buying in Boksburg

When evaluating the costs associated with renting compared to those of buying an entry-level property in Boksburg, prospective buyers must assess a multitude of financial factors. The recurring expenses linked to each option can significantly influence the decision-making process. Key financial considerations include:

  • Monthly Payments: Rent payments are generally lower than mortgage repayments, particularly for entry-level homes, making renting a more immediate financial relief.
  • Initial Costs: Renting typically requires a security deposit and the first month’s rent, while purchasing a property often necessitates a considerable down payment along with transfer costs that may be financially daunting.
  • Insurance Costs: Homeowners must budget for home insurance, whereas renters usually only require content insurance, highlighting a significant difference in ongoing expenses.
  • Property Taxes: Homeowners are responsible for municipal property taxes, which can considerably increase their monthly financial commitments.

By thoroughly evaluating these costs, individuals can determine which option aligns best with their financial situations and long-term objectives, empowering them to make informed decisions in the competitive property market.

Exploring Tax Implications for Renters and Buyers in Boksburg

Navigating the tax landscape in Boksburg is vital for both renters and buyers. Buyers can potentially benefit from specific tax deductions, while renters face varying tax considerations. Key tax implications to be aware of include:

  • Transfer Duty: Buyers must factor in transfer duty on property purchases, which varies based on the property’s sale price and can incur significant costs.
  • Home Loan Interest Deductions: Homeowners often have the opportunity to deduct the interest paid on their mortgage from their taxable income, providing substantial tax relief.
  • Rental Income Tax: Landlords are required to declare rental income on their tax returns, which directly impacts their overall profitability and tax liability.
  • Maintenance Deductions: Certain maintenance expenses related to rental properties may be tax-deductible for landlords, helping to mitigate some of their financial burdens.

Understanding these tax implications is essential for making well-informed financial decisions, regardless of whether an individual is renting or buying in Boksburg.

Legal Insights on Property Transactions in Boksburg

Legal professionals in Boksburg play an integral role in property transactions, providing valuable insights into the legalities involved in renting and buying. Their expertise can guide buyers through the complexities of property law and ensure compliance with local regulations.

Common advice includes the necessity for thorough due diligence on properties, which encompasses reviewing title deeds and understanding any encumbrances. Legal experts strongly recommend that buyers secure legal representation throughout the purchase process to mitigate potential pitfalls, such as undisclosed property issues that may surface post-sale.

For renters, understanding lease agreements and the rights they entail is paramount. Legal professionals can clarify obligations for both parties, ensuring that renters are aware of their rights regarding maintenance and property conditions.

Essential Steps in the Property Buying Process in Boksburg

Guiding Yourself Through the Key Steps to Purchase Property in Boksburg

Purchasing an entry-level property in Boksburg involves several critical steps to ensure a smooth transaction. Understanding this process can simplify the journey for prospective buyers, clearly defining expectations and requirements.

Firstly, assessing financial readiness is essential, which includes obtaining pre-approval for a mortgage. This step provides clarity on budget constraints and helps set realistic expectations for potential purchases. Following this, buyers should engage a reputable real estate agent who possesses a comprehensive understanding of the local market and can assist in identifying suitable properties that meet their needs.

Once a property is selected, a formal offer is made, typically accompanied by a deposit. Upon acceptance, the buyer must undergo due diligence, which includes property inspections and verifying relevant documentation. Finally, the transfer of ownership is completed through a conveyancer, who manages the legal paperwork and registration process.

Staying informed throughout the buying process is essential, as each step comes with specific requirements and timelines that must be adhered to for a successful purchase.

Understanding Legal and Administrative Requirements for Property Transactions

Navigating the legal and administrative landscape is a crucial aspect of buying property in Boksburg. Engaging a qualified conveyancer is vital to ensure compliance with all legal requirements and norms associated with property transactions.

Key administrative steps include obtaining a property valuation, which assesses the property’s worth and informs the mortgage process. Buyers must also conduct thorough title deed searches to confirm ownership and identify any encumbrances that may affect their purchase.

Furthermore, it is essential to understand the transfer process, involving registration with the Deeds Office. This step finalises the buyer’s legal ownership of the property. A comprehensive understanding of these requirements can prevent potential legal pitfalls during the buying process, ensuring a smoother transaction.
